Ladies Philpott Invitational Tournament - Looking for 3 more players


On Wednesday, January 25, and Thursday, January 26, Bayview is hosting the 37th Annual Ladies Invitational. This event supports the Doug Philpott Inner City Children's Tennis Fund offering tennis and leadership programming for at-risk children in various communities across the GTA. 


Lambton has entered 3 teams for the event and accepting registration now for the A, B, and C teams. Maximum 8 players per team.


Cost: $200 which includes a $100 tax receipt, tennis, and the dinner/dance/auction held at Bayview G&CC on the evening of January 26th.

Join us for another Lambton Reads event. Author Brynn Turnbull will be here discussing her new book, The Last Grand Duchess: A Novel of Olga Romanov, Imperial Russia, and Revolution.


About the book

This sweeping new novel from the internationally bestselling author of The Woman Before Wallis takes readers behind palace walls to see the end of Imperial Russia through the eyes of Olga Romanov, the first daughter of the last Tsar. At turns glittering and harrowing, The Last Grand Duchess is story about dynasty, duty and love, but above all, it’s the story of a family who would choose devotion to each other over everything—including their lives.
